Leclerc: “We’ll try to turn things around”
Charles Leclerc is ready to “try to turn things around” this weekend at the Monaco Grand Prix to get closer to Mercedes after being adrift in Spain. Mercedes secured their fifth one-two finish in a row in Barcelona and showed their speed in the final twisting sector, where they pulled even further away from Ferrari. Leclerc said ahead of this weekend (quoted by GPFans.com): "My home Grand Prix is always a very special weekend. "Even more this weekend obviously coming here in full red with Ferrari with also a chance to have a very good result, so we'll push. "Obviously we had a difficult start of the season.
